Final Fantasy VII’s Cloud Announced For Super Smash Bros.

In the biggest surprise of the night, during today’s Nintendo Direct it was announced that the iconic Cloud from Final Fantasy VII would be the newest challenger in Super Smash Bros. This will come along with completely new stages.
